'House of the Dragon' Season 3 Gets Fiery Trailer and Premiere Date
Fire and blood will reign in House of the Dragon Season 3. HBO unveiled a high-octane teaser trailer and premiere date for the third season of the Game of Thronesprequel spin-off. Season 3 of the highly anticipated fantasy series expands its main cast and delves deeper into the infamous Targaryen civil war, "The Dance of the Dragons."

"Based on George R.R. Martin's Fire & Blood, the series, set 200 years before the events of Game of Thrones, tells the story of House Targaryen."
The eight-episode third season stars Matt Smith as Daemon Targaryen, Emma D'Arcy as Rhaenyra Targaryen, Olivia Cooke as Alicent Hightower, Steve Toussaint as Corlys Velaryon, Rhys Ifans as Otto Hightower, Fabien Frankel as Criston Cole, Ewan Mitchell as Aemond Targaryen, Tom Glynn-Carney as Aegon Targaryen, Sonoya Mizuno as Mysaria, Harry Collett as Jace Velaryon, Bethany Antonia as Baela Targaryen, Phoebe Campbell as Rhaena Targaryen, Phia Saban as Helaena Targaryen, Jefferson Hall as Tyland Lannister, and Matthew Needham as Larys Strong.
Rounding out the massive ensemble cast are James Norton as Ormund Hightower, Tom Bennett as Ulf, Kieran Bew as Hugh, Kurt Egyiawan as Grand Maester Orywle, Freddie Fox as Gwayne Hightower, Clinton Liberty as Addam of Hull, Gayle Rankin as Alys Rivers, Abubakar Salim as Alyn of Hull, Tom Cullen as Luthor Largent, Tommy Flanagan as Roderick Dustin, Dan Fogler as Torrhen Manderly, Joplin Sibtain as Jon Roxton, and Barry Sloane as Adrian Redfort.
It's worth noting that Alicent and the late King Viserys Targaryen's fourth child, Daeron, will be introduced this season, with glimpses of his dragon, Tessarion, appearing in the Season 2 finale and the first Season 3 teaser. However, as of writing, the identity of his actor isn't officially confirmed.
House of the Dragon Season 3 hails from co-creator and showrunner Ryan Condal, along with co-creator and executive producer Martin. The rest of the executive producer team includes Condal, Sara Hess, Melissa Bernstein, Kevin de la Noy, Vince Gerardis, David Hancock, and Philippa Goslett.
Brace yourself for war when House of the Dragon Season 3 premieres on Sunday, June 21, 2026, at 9 p.m. ET/PT on HBO and HBO Max. New episodes will air weekly until the season finale on Aug. 9. Before you go, check out the teaser trailer below:
